Chemicals A and B react according to the equation A + B → C. How will the concentrations of each component of the reaction chang

e over time?

The chemical reactions differ primarily in the speed at which they take place. Some take years to attain equilibrium, while some are basically instantaneous. The rate of reaction of a given chemical reaction is the determination of the change in the concentration of the products or the change in the concentration of the reactants per unit time.  

With time, as the reaction reaches dynamic equilibrium, the concentration of the reactants, that is, A and B reduce and the concentration of the product, that is, C elevates. This is due to the fact that the chemical reactions seem to shift towards the product(s) end.

Melting of ice is a spontaneous reaction at room temperature and pressure because melting is accompanied by _____.

Answer:

An increase in entropy

Explanation:

In ice, the molecules are very well ordered because of the H-bonds. As ice melts, the intermolecular forces are broken (requires energy), but the order is interrupted (so entropy increases). Water is more random than ice, so ice spontaneously melts at room temperature.

Just think about this rationally. Melting ice (or anything) will require heat put in (this is called the latent heat of fusion), so you automatically know that the change in enthalpy is going to be positive. In order to make the reaction spontaneous, delta G, the Gibbs free energy has to be negative. So now look at the formula Delta(G) = Delta(H) - T*Delta*(S). If you know that g is negative, and H is positive, then it is only possible if -T*Delta(S) is negative. If that is positive, then Delta(S) has to be positive. So theres your answer :).
